Max Fridman is a mysterious figure, a man with a past he seems eager to escape. As the story unfolds, readers are drawn into a world where shadows mix with intrigue, and every character carries a piece of Fridman’s hidden story. Vittorio Giardino masterfully crafts a narrative filled with tension and uncertainty, enticing the reader to uncover the truth behind Fridman's enigmatic existence.
The depth of the artwork complements the unfolding tale, bringing to life the gritty atmosphere of the settings and the complexities of its characters. As Fridman navigates through challenges and encounters intriguing individuals, the journey becomes not just a quest for answers, but a deeper exploration of identity and redemption. Each page invites readers to delve deeper into the compelling narrative, leaving them craving more of this captivating saga.
